Hi team,

Before I hand off the 3.2 release, please note the humidity sensor drift reported on Verdana controllers in the Elmbrook trial site. Drift exceeds 4% after roughly ten days of continuous operation; firmware 3.2.1 adds an automatic recalibration cycle every 72 hours. Support should advise growers to install 3.2.1 and trigger a manual recalibration once. The hotfix bundle must be verified before distribution, so I'm including the signing key used for the 3.2.1 packages below.

release key, fahof-yagap: bky3_m5d

// MAX_TAIL_BUFFER_LINES caps the in-memory ring buffer for grebetail,
// the internal log-tailing CLI used by the Dunmire on-call rotation.
// Raising this past 50k caused OOM kills on the small follower pods
// during the Larchet incident, so don't touch it without load-testing.
// If tailing stalls, check the collector socket first, then restart
// with --flush-early. This constant is pinned per release; the exact
// build it was last validated against is recorded on the line below.

pipeline stamp: htk31_3c6b63a1fd55b8745625d3b6ce9c5fc

### 2024 Rotation — ConsentCrest Banner Rollout

As part of shipping the ConsentCrest banner to all Larkfield-hosted properties, we rotated the release signing key. The previous key was retired after signing build 3.4.1; it remains valid for verification only until end of quarter. New team members: all banner bundles from 3.5.0 onward must verify against the new key, and unsigned bundles are rejected by the Tindermere CDN. The active signing key is:

signing key of yahig-hagug = bky3_1Kv

When the notification fan-out queue depth exceeds the soft watermark, downstream push workers begin shedding low-priority tiers automatically; this is expected and should not block a release. However, if the hard watermark trips during a deploy window, pause the rollout, drain the priority lanes, and confirm consumer lag returns below threshold before resuming. The release manager owns the go/no-go call here. To tune watermarks and worker concurrency for the affected environment, use the settings listed below.

config for tagaf-bawif:
[norok]
host = norok.ordinworks.local
user = norok_svc
database = norok_prod